Synthesis and crystal structure of two polyoxometalate complexes NaH 3 SiW 12 O 40 ·17H 2 O and [Mn(H 2 O) 4 ] 2 (H 2 SiW 12 O 40 ) 2 ·13H 2 O.

Abstract
- Two polyoxometalate-based complexes, NaH3SiW12O40·17H2O (1) and [Mn(H2O)4]2(H2SiW12O40)2·13H2O (2), have been hydrothermally synthesized and characterized by IR spectra, thermal analysis, and X-ray single crystal diffraction. The results reveal that the Na(I) in1is in a distorted octahedral geometry with two coordinated waters and four Otfrom four α-[H3SiW12O40]−anions, while each α-[H3SiW12O40]−is connected with four Na(I) by four Ot. The Na–O and hydrogen bonds connect1into a 3-D framework. Complex2consists of two α-[H2SiW12O40]2−anions and two [Mn(H2O)4]2+cations, each Mn(II) is coordinated by four waters and two Otfrom two α-[H2SiW12O40]2−anions; the clusters are assembled into a 3-D supramolecular network by hydrogen bonds.
